Angle between two planes
Author:
Martin McMulkin
Topic:
Vectors 3D (Three-Dimensional)
,
Planes
GeoGebra
Move points L and G to create a quadrilateral from the normals and perpendiculars that can be used to find the angle between the planes. You can use move points A to F to change the planes.
